The APX809S-23SR-7 is a sophisticated microprocessor supervisory circuit from Diodes Incorporated, designed to monitor the power supply voltage of digital systems and ensure consistent system operation. This component is a crucial safeguard for systems that require high reliability and precision.
Key Features
- Voltage Monitoring: The APX809S-23SR-7 keeps a watchful eye on the power supply, triggering a reset signal to the microprocessor when the monitored voltage falls below the predefined threshold, ensuring the system resets properly during power up, power down, and brown-out conditions.
- Precision Threshold: It features a tightly controlled threshold voltage set at 2.3V, providing a precise monitoring solution suitable for a variety of applications.
- Low Power Consumption: Designed for power-sensitive applications, this device consumes minimal power, thereby contributing to the overall energy efficiency of the system it is protecting.
- Reset Timeout: It offers a 140ms minimum reset timeout delay, which ensures that the system has adequate time to stabilize before resuming operation.
- Compact Package: The APX809S-23SR-7 is available in a space-saving SOT-23 package, making it ideal for use in compact systems where board space is at a premium.
Applications
The APX809S-23SR-7 is versatile and can be employed in a range of applications, including:
- Microprocessor, microcontroller, and DSP systems
- Portable and battery-powered equipment
- Industrial controls
- Embedded systems
- Consumer electronics
